Engineer has the only reliable pull in game. The rest of us how have used pull’s for some time have just come to accept they don’t work with 100% assured.
generally any movement or pull skill benefits greatly from;
1) Don’t use it at max range.
2) If the target side sides, regardless if it is unblockable, move on..it wont work.
3) The animation of the pull and the actual pull are not the same thing. The animation will make you believe it can pull from further away than it actually can.
4) Only engineers pull operates via flight of the crow, all other pulls will account for every bump and gnarl in the terrain.
5) Dont use them on inclines.
6) Don’t use them on declines.
You’ll notice the same with teleports. Some can be used through walls and up great heights, others can’t. Some will teleport over traps, others won’t. End story,..they’re unreliable.

it’s buggy as hell somtimes the enemy just get hit by it, you see the dmg numbers, but no pull(with no stab on em) or its just make them trip.
Also note that the pull itself happens when the animation hands coming back to you, so enemy might spot that and side step it just before the hands returns and you would think it didnt worked.
Also when you about to use it and enemy moving to your far left or right it will enter short cooldown.
in general i suggest that you use it while jumping it avoids bumpers block and such
